castration; gonadectomy
Medical term for surgical removal of the gonads (testes or ovaries). Used in veterinary and clinical contexts.
Gonadectomy in dogs is often called neutering or spaying.
After gonadectomy, the hormonal balance changes.
去勢 is the common term for castration of male animals, while 性腺摘除 is a broader medical term covering removal of either testes or ovaries.
避妊手術 is a general term for contraceptive surgery (spaying/neutering), often used in everyday pet care, whereas 性腺摘除 is a clinical term.
Compound of 性腺 (gonad) and 摘除 (surgical removal).
